Response to Worldview's letter to the Board

Petroceltic International plc (AIM: PCI) ("Petroceltic" or the "Company"), the oil and gas exploration, development and production company focused on North Africa, the Mediterranean and Black Sea regions, notes Worldview's open letter to the Board dated 17th September 2015.

As announced on 7 September 2015, the Company can confirm that it has no knowledge of any investigation by the Bulgarian authorities, nor has it been contacted by the Bulgarian State Prosecutor's office.

 

In accordance with Petroceltic's established procedures it will review all allegations, overseen by external counsel, and further announcements will be made as appropriate. In the event any matters arising from this review require public disclosure, the Company will issue such disclosure without delay. 

 

The Company cannot comment further on speculation.

Notes to Editors:

 

Petroceltic International plc is a leading Upstream Oil and Gas Exploration and Production Company, focused on North Africa, the Mediterranean and Black Sea regions, and listed on the London Stock Exchange's AIM Market and the Irish Stock Exchange's ESM Market. The Company has production, exploration and development assets in Algeria, Egypt, Bulgaria and Italy.
